Please meet and greet today’S Star Kit, Goose. She is 1 Years old from Tulsa, Oklahoma.
Goose was abused and abandoned on the streets of Tulsa. When the vet found her, she was extremely sick and only weighed about 2 pounds. My boyfriend and I adopted her a few months later. She quickly recovered from being sick, gained about 5 pounds, and learned to love her new sister Ducky, who is my 8 year old Balinese. Goose has an extremely loving personality around people she knows. If a stranger enters our home, she acts like a guard cat – she won’t approach them, but she won’t let them out of her sight.
She is the most laid back kitty I’ve ever been around. I can play with her paws and roll her around and she never gets annoyed! Her favorite pastime is trying to sneak outside when we bring groceries in. She also has an affinity for stealing human food 🙂
